HYDROLOGIC A1VD HYDRAULIC STUDIES <br />1. A hydrologic and hydraulic study of each subdivision or <br />development shall be submitted as part of the <br />construction drawings. <br />2. These studies will be used to establish the adequacy of <br />the drainage system of the development site. As part of <br />these studies, the adequacy of the storm drainage <br />facility necessary to carry the runoff from the initial <br />storm design shall be shown. Also the flow routes and <br />drainageways necessary to convey the 100-year storm (the <br />emergency flow way) through the development shall be <br />shown. All necessary easements shall be shown. <br />3. These studies will also be used to establish the adequacy <br />of the drainage system of the proposed development to <br />receive and convey the initial and major storms from <br />dominant (upstream) property. <br />4. These studies will also be used to establish the adequacy <br />of the drainage system of the proposed development so as <br />not to create or worsen drainage problems downstream.
